January 6th 1930- First diesel fuel car is successfully driven
1930- Traffic lights are installed
1931-Physicist Ernest Lawrence the cyclotron aka "Atom Smasher"
1931- Fiberglass is introduced to the public
1931- Thomas Edison dies
1931- Synthetic Rubber is made
1932- Edwin Land invents polarizing glass
April 14th 1932- John Cockcroft splits the first atom
1932- First Yellow Fever is made
1932- Jimmy Doolittle is the first man to fly a plane past the speed of 300 mph
1932- Zippo Lighter is introduced
1933- Sir Malcolm Campbell sets the land speed record at 272 mph
1935- Lie Detector Machine is made
1935- First round the world telephone conversation
1935- The Douglas D-3 makes a non-stop trip across the country in 15 hours
1936- Generators at Hoover Dam start to produce electricity to Los Angeles
May 6th 1937- The Hindenburg explodes when landing in New Jersey killing 35
1938- First nylon product is introduced -Toothbrush
1938- First breathalyzer is made for drunk drivers

Some farming advances include a wider variety and uses of technology like GPS, computer programs for things like feed formulation for livestock and calculating financial costs of the farm, incorporation of new-old tricks like mob grazing and no-till cropping, use of cloning, GMOs and fertilizers to increase plant and animal productivity. Other advances in agriculture in the form of technology minimize the number of hired hands needed on the farm, versus what was needed 100 years ago. There are always new agricultural advances coming up all the time as well.
